QSA 1899-1902 With clasps for Cape Colony, Orange Free State, Transvaal & South Africa 1902, 1914 Mons star trio To- 6662.PTE.J.SMITH.R.LANC.REGT.M.I (QSA) & 6662.PTE.J.EDWARDS.R.LANC.R James Edwards served with the Royal Lancaster Regiment mounted infantry in the Boer war under the assumed name / alias of James Smith. He first landed in France 23-8-1914 using his correct name James Edwards & the issue of the August to November clasp to his 1914 star is confirmed on his MIC. GVF/NEF & Complete with MIC & medal roll details.
